怎么创建对象
在编程的世界里,创建对象是掌握面向对象编程的基础。究竟如何创建对象呢?**将深入浅出地解析这一过程,帮助你轻松掌握对象创建的技巧。
 
一、理解对象与类
 
1.1什么是对象?
 
对象是面向对象编程中的核心概念,它代表着现实世界中的实体或概念。例如,一辆汽车可以是一个对象,它具有品牌、颜色、速度等属性,同时还能执行启动、加速等行为。
 
1.2什么是类?
 
类是对象的模板,它定义了对象的属性和行为。通过类,我们可以创建多个具有相同属性和行为的对象。例如,汽车类可以定义车辆的属性和行为,从而创建出不同品牌、颜色的汽车对象。
 
二、创建对象的基本步骤
 
2.1定义类
 
我们需要定义一个类,它包含了对象的属性和行为。以下是一个简单的类定义示例:
 
classCar:def__init__(self,brand,color):
self.brand=brand
self.color=color
self.speed=0
defstart(self):
print(f"{self.brand}{self.color}isstarting.")
self.speed=0
defaccelerate(self):
self.speed+=10
print(f"{self.brand}{self.color}isaccelerating.Speed:{self.speed}") 
2.2创建对象实例
 
在定义好类之后,我们可以通过类名和括号来创建对象实例。以下是一个创建对象实例的示例:
 
my_car=Car("Toyota","Red") 
在这个例子中,my_car是一个Car类的实例,它代表了现实世界中的一辆红色的丰田汽车。
 
2.3访问对象的属性和方法
 
创建对象实例后,我们可以通过点操作符来访问对象的属性和方法。以下是一个访问对象属性和方法的示例:
 
print(f"Mycar'sbrandis{my_car.brand}")my_car.start()
my_car.accelerate() 
在这个例子中,我们首先打印了汽车的品牌,然后启动汽车,并加速。
 
三、
 
创建对象是面向对象编程的基础,通过定义类和创建对象实例,我们可以轻松地实现现实世界中的实体或概念。掌握对象创建的技巧,将为你的编程之路打下坚实的基础。希望**能帮助你更好地理解对象创建的过程,祝你编程愉快!